继续扩展以Thingworx为平台的体系架构
Ubuntu 版本 20.04
1. Add repo to Ubuntu 20.0
echo "deb https://repos.influxdata.com/ubuntu focal stable" | sudo tee /etc/apt/sources.list.d/influxdb.list
补充:关于tee
功能说明:读取标准输入的数据,并将其内容输出成文件。
语 法:tee [-ai][--help][--version][文件…]
补充说明:tee指令会从标准输入设备读取数据,将其内容输出到标准输出设备,同时保存成文件。我们可利用tee把管道导入的数据存成文件,甚至一次保存数份文件。
2.Import GPG key:
sudo curl -sL https://repos.influxdata.com/influxdb.key | sudo apt-key add -
3.Update apt index and install InfluxDB on Ubuntu 20.04
sudo apt-get update
sudo apt-get install influxdb
sudo apt install influxdb-client
感谢:Install InfluxDB on Ubuntu 20.04/18.04 and Debian 9 | ComputingForGeeks
感谢:ubuntu16.04 安装influxdb,简单使用 - 黑曼巴后仰 - 博客园 (cnblogs.com)
4.start service
sudo service influxdb status
补充说明,查看所有服务:
service --status-all
[+] 代表服务是在启动运行的状态
[-] 代表服务是在关闭停止的状态
5.influxdb commend line:
influx
6.show database
show databases;
6. 创建数据库, 删除数据库,选择数据库
create database testDb;
drop database testDb;
use testDb1;
7. influxDB中的表叫measurement 相当于mysql中的table。其中存在一个特殊的东西,叫point。相当于mysql表中的一条数据,Point由时间戳(time)、数据(field)、标签(tags)组成。
show measurements; 相当于查看该数据库下的全部表